Does this also happen with the latest version?

I built the latest xorg-server and radeonhd from git and it keeps failing
exactly the same way.

Do you get a hard freeze so that you cannot even log in from remote or does
X just 'hang' and you cannot kill it with ctrl-alt-backspace?
If you get a hard hang it could be that it hangs after a little while which
could point towards 2d acceleration. Have you tried with
Option "AccelMethod" "None" already?


And yes it looks like a hard freeze :
- the AccelMethod option didn't worked.
- ctrl-alt-backspace does nothing
- no ssh (---->No route to host)
- waited some hours and nothing changed.
